How much do associate operations anal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for associate operations analyst in Indiana is $32.12,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$22.88 and $38.41 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by associate operations analysts during their first year on the job?

In their first year, Associate Operations Analysts often encounter challenges such as adapting to fast-paced environments, learning to interpret large sets of data accurately, and understanding the unique processes specific to their organization. They may also need to quickly build effective communication skills to collaborate with cross-functional teams, including finance, IT, and operations. Overcoming these challenges requires proactive learning, seeking mentorship, and staying organized to manage multiple projects simultaneously.

Is an associate operations analyst an entry-level job?

An associate operations analyst is typically considered an entry-level position that requires basic analytical skills, familiarity with data management tools, and a bachelor's degree in a related field. It often serves as a starting point for careers in operations, with opportunities for skill development and advancement.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ate operations anal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Operations Analyst, you need strong analytical, problem-solving, and data interpretation skills, often supported by a bachelor's degree in business, finance, or a related field. Familiarity with data analysis tools such as Excel, SQL, and business intelligence platforms, as well as experience with ERP or CRM systems, is typically required. Excellent communication, attention to detail, and adaptability help you collaborate effectively and respond to changing business needs. These skills and qualifications are essential for accurately analyzing operational data, optimizing processes, and supporting informed decision-making within an organization.

What does an associate operations analyst do?

An Associate Operations Analyst assists in analyzing and improving business processes within an organization. Their responsibilities typically include collecting and interpreting data, identifying operational inefficiencies, preparing reports, and recommending process improvements. They often work closely with different departments to understand workflow challenges and help implement better solutions. This entry-level role is crucial for helping organizations operate more efficiently and effectively.

What is the difference between Associate Operations Analyst vs Operations Analyst?

AspectAssociate Operations AnalystOperations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in business, finance, or related field; some certifications preferredBachelor's degree; certifications like CAP or Six Sigma advantageous
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, team-oriented, supporting operational processesMid-level, analytical, focused on process improvement and data analysis
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in finance, healthcare, logistics, and corporate sectorsUsed across similar industries, often as a step up role

The Associate Operations Analyst typically handles foundational operational tasks and supports senior staff, while the Operations Analyst focuses more on analyzing data and optimizing processes.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ds and are prevalent in various industries, with the Operations Analyst often serving as a progression from the associate level.

MANTECH seeks a motivated, career and customer-oriented Systems Analyst II to join our team in Crane, Indiana. This is an onsite position.
As a core member, you will assist in the research & design, engineering, integration, testing, training, logistics, laboratory research, field engineering, and acquisition and operations analysis in support of a variety of Navy and Marine Corps programs and projects with a focus on defensive cyber technologies, mission assurance, and resilience capabilities for the tactical network environment. Your effort will go towards dramatically increasing the warfighter's effectiveness. If you enjoy working on a highly collaborative and dynamic team and want to make a difference for the warfighter, then we would love to have you on our team!
Responsibilities include but not limited to:
  • Formulates/defines system scope and objectives for assigned projects
  • Devises or modifies procedures to solve complex problems considering computer equipment capacity and limitations, operating time, and form of desired results
  • Prepares detailed specifications from which programs will be written
  • Responsible for program design, coding, testing, debugging and documentation
  • Has full technical knowledge of all phases of applications systems analysis and programming
  • Has good understanding of the business or function for which applications is designed
  • Relies on extensive experience and judgment to plan and accomplish goals and independently performs a wide variety of complicated tasks

Minimum Qualifications:
  • BA/BS degree or High School Diploma and 6 years of additional experience or Associate's Degree and 4 years of additional experience may be substituted in lieu of the Bachelor's degree
  • 5+ years of experience in the field or in a related area
  • Experience with a variety of the field's concepts, practices, and procedures
  • Proficient with Microsoft office
  • Cloud based systems experience
  • Experience working in a Linux Environment

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Masters Degree
  • Experience with Six Sigma and Root Cause analysis skills
  • Skill in organizing and making presentations, orally and in writing
  • Understanding of virtualization Technologies

Clearance Requirements:
  • Must have a current and active TS/SCI
